Detailed Description

Easily connect power and signal components with this versatile header, featuring a compact design for efficient board mounting. Made with durable PA 6/6 housing and copper alloy contacts, it ensures reliable performance in industrial settings. With a voltage rating of 150 V AC and amperage of 12 A, it's suitable for various applications. The black housing color and tin plating on contact mating areas not only provide a sleek look but also enhance conductivity. Wave solder capable and RoHS compliant, this header meets high standards for environmental responsibility. Its 4-position, 1-row configuration, along with a 3.5 mm pitch, accommodates wire sizes ranging from 16 to 28 AWG, making it a versatile solution for wire-to-board connections. Whether for power distribution or signal transmission, this header offers a secure and efficient connectivity solution.
